Locking Gas Cap
I am looking for a locking gas cap for a 2017 Thor Vegas 24.1. Does anyone have a part number or help with this? I have tried Auto zone, Napa Auto, and Oreillys with no help. Thanks

Chief,
THis is what I got for our 2016 Vegas 24.1:
F150 LOCKING GAS CAP
NAPA PART NO: BK 703-1723
PRODUCT LINE: BALKAMP
COST: $18.00 plus $1.22 tax = $19.22 total.
AVAILABLE AT LOCAL NAPA AUTO PARTS STORE

One question, has anyone tried to siphon gas from one of the RVs (if that is the reason for a locking gas cap)?
I can attest to the fact that, at least for this non-talented thief, there was absolutely no way I could get ANY type of hose, pipe, or other device in the gas tank.
I had some bad gas, and needed to drain the gas tank, and finally had to unhook the gas line from the generator to get the gas to drain..
I had never put much stock into anti-siphon devices, but, the gas line and tank on our VEGAS made a believer of this boy.
